Position Purpose:

Establish, monitor, and maintain a high level of productivity and efficiency on each of the operating shifts at the plant. Monitors and maintains regulatory and safety compliance as we strive for maximum production. 

Key Job Activities:

• Ensure all plant personnel performs their tasks safely while utilizing all PPE and other safety equipment at all times.
• Maintain regulatory compliance within the plant and plant yard.  
• Maintain and manage plant processing supplies consisting of PPE, uniforms, cleaning material, processing chemicals, etc., to ensure that adequate inventories are always available.  
• Ensure the plant employees and shift supervisors maintain productivity standards in all phases of their operations.  
• Review shift productivity to identify maximum efficiencies and operational opportunities.
• Initiate actions to assure the timely resolution of identified hazards or unsafe conditions or practices.
• Train all new plant and temp personnel and provide monthly training of all current plant personnel, as required or requested, including safety and compliance.
• Maintain a high level of customer satisfaction, either internally or externally.  
• Coordinate customer needs by adhering to a defined processing schedule.  
• Interface proactively with personnel to achieve business goals.
• Periodic facility audits and, review of all applicable regulatory paperwork, e.g., biological testing, WW testing, etc.). 
• Monitor the daily performance of plant employees, directly or within guidance, providing feedback (including growth opportunities).  
• Influence hiring and firing decisions and disciplinary procedures.   
• Assist in resolving plant problems and issues between sales, drivers, and plant/maintenance employees.  
• Maintain overall cost control of the plant. 
• Performs other related duties as required or requested.
